What are the typical nanny responsibilities in a nanny job in San Antonio, TX?
In San Antonio, as in most other places, a nanny's responsibilities generally revolve around providing comprehensive care for children. These duties often include feeding, bathing, and maintaining the children's schedule. Additionally, some nannies also engage children in local activities such as visits to the San Antonio Zoo or the DoSeum, depending on the family's preferences. How should I prepare for a nanny interview in San Antonio, TX?
Preparation for a nanny interview is key to landing the job. You should be ready to discuss your experience, skills, and approach to child care. Be prepared to answer common nanny interview questions about scenarios related to child safety, conflict resolution, and age-appropriate activities. Remember, interviews are not only about the family learning more about you but also about you getting to know the family.
What does a typical nanny interview process look like?
A typical nanny interview process usually involves an initial phone screening, followed by one or two in-person interviews. The family might ask you to interact with the children during one of these interviews. Some families may also request a trial period. This is an opportunity for both parties to ensure a good fit before committing to a formal agreement, which is usually outlined in a nanny contract.

Are there any specific requirements or considerations for nanny jobs in San Antonio, TX?
In San Antonio, as with most nanny jobs, you'll need to undergo background checks to ensure the safety of the children you'll be caring for. Most families will want to see a clean criminal record, driving record, and references from past childcare roles. You can learn more about the importance of background checks on our website.
Additionally, depending on the nature of the job (full-time, part-time, or summer nanny job), there might be additional considerations. For instance, a summer nanny job in San Antonio might involve taking the kids to popular summer spots like the Natural Bridge Caverns or the San Antonio River Walk. A part-time nanny job might require more flexibility in hours, while a full-time nanny job often comes with more responsibilities and therefore, a higher salary.
